The UK bio-plasticizers market is projected to grow steadily, with a projected value of USD 5,663.4 million by 2030 and predicted CAGR of 9.6% from 2025 to 2035. This growth is projected towards increased focus on sustainability development, with the strict environmental regulations, where adoption of green materials in such sectors like construction, packaging and automotive industries.
Bio-plasticizers, derived from renewable materials like plant oils, citrates, and succinic acid, soybean oil are gaining popularity in the UK due to their safety and ecological advantages over traditional phthalate-based options. Further support for the market comes from advancements in bio-based technologies and the UK's commitment to achieving net-zero carbon emissions by 2050.

Strict Environmental Regulations
The UK government has enforced stringent regulations to eliminate harmful phthalates in uses such as medical equipment, toys, and food containers. The push to comply with environmental and health regulations is speeding up the use of bio-plasticizers.
Increasing Need for Eco-Friendly Building
UK construction market has notable development trends toward sustainable methods of construction: in particular, bio-plasticizers are finding application for the growingly widely used elastic forms of PVC materials--for flooring and cable and for roof membranes. They all bear credentials appropriate for BREEAM and LEED certification
Green Building Package Substitutions
The growing requirement for biodegradable and food-safe packaging alternatives makes it drive the demand for bio-plasticizers within the packaging industry of the UK These solutions respond to the heightened consumer demand for green products and are in tandem with government campaigns to reduce plastic waste.
Technological Advancements
Renewable energy and the manufacturing of high-performance bio-plasticizers have improved quality with a wide range of polymers, such as PVC and bio-plastics. Due to these advancements demand increases, which reflects an increase use for applications in the automotive and fast-moving consumer goods industries.
Circular Economy Focus
The UK's focus on reducing plastic waste and adopting the circular economy approach drives the application of bio-plasticizers in recyclable and biodegradable materials. The usage is mainly witnessed in consumer goods and packaging products.

The UK bio-plasticizers market is moderately fragmented, with leading global manufacturers and domestic players competing through sustainable innovations and high-quality offerings.
Leading Global Players
Global companies such as BASF SE, Evonik Industries AG, and Dow Chemical Company dominate the market, holding approximately 20-25% of the share in market. These firms offer advanced bio-plasticizer products use as application for construction, packaging, and consumer goods applications.
Domestic Manufacturers
UK-based companies, including Synthomer plc and Croda International, contribute about 10-15% of the market. These firms focus on developing high-performance bio-plasticizers for local and export markets.
Emerging Innovators
Startups and niche players specializing in sustainable feedstocks and innovative bio-plasticizer formulations account for 50-60% of the market. These companies cater to specialty applications in bioplastics and advanced fast-moving consumer goods.
